Induction of FoxP3 and acquisition of T regulatory activity by stimulated human CD4(+)CD25(–) T cells

CD4(+)CD25(+) regulatory T (T(R)) cells have been described in both humans and mice. In mice, T(R) are thymically derived, and lack of T(R) leads to organ-specific autoimmunity.
